With the counting of votes for the Haryana Assembly elections underway, the latest trends from the Gurgaon constituency show that Sudhir Singla of the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) is leading the race with 43, 424, (46.12 per cent).
Surprisingly, Independent candidate Mohit Grover is second having polled 23, 990 votes, making a total of 25.48 per cent of votes.
Way behind is Sukhbir Kataria of the Indian National Congress (INC) with 11, 538 votes (12.25 per cent).
